چکیده مقاله:

The main objective of this paper is to present a wavelet-based procedure to characterize principle features of a special class of motions called pulse-like ground motions. Initially, continuouswavelet transform (CWT) which has been known as a powerful technique both in earthquake engineering and seismology field is applied easily in automated detecting of strong pulses of earthquakes. In this procedure, BiorSpline (bior1.3) basis from biorthogonal wavelet families is appliedfor extracting of the largest velocity pulses from normal-fault component of selected records. Theselected wavelet decomposition process aids quantification of the effect of extracted pulses onacceleration and displacement response spectra. The results on elastic spectra show that, these pulsescause a significant amplification in the region of pulse period which should be appropriatelyincorporated in design procedure of structures in near field area. The results also have been presented for inelastic response spectra with different ductility levels
